The 7 countries that make up the Arabian Peninsula are: Kuwait, Bahrain, Qatar, United Arab Emirates, Oman, Yemen, and Saudi Arabia.

Portugal is bordered by only one country, Spain. Together they make up the Iberian Peninsula. The Italian Peninsula or Apennine Peninsula is one of the three large peninsulas of Southern Europe (the other two are the Iberian Peninsula and Balkan Peninsula), spanning 1,000 km (620 mi) from the Po Valley in the north to the central Mediterranean Sea in the south.

The countries of Norway and Sweden make up the Scandinavian peninsula.

Most of Denmark is on the Jutland Peninsula, as is a part of northern Germany.
